Athletics and Fitness

women playing soccerThe UMass Boston Department of Athletics offers intercollegiate athletics, intramurals, and recreation for the students, staff, and faculty of the University, as well as many services to the community. In fact, in 1999, 2000, and 2001 the National Consortium for Academics and Sports named the Department of Athletics at UMass Boston as #1 in the country for community service.

Athletic facilities at UMass are used by more than 150 school, charitable, government, and private organizations each year at little or no cost. In total, UMass Boston welcomes over 130,000 people from the community annually to use its campus athletic facilities.

UMass Boston also sponsors the National Youth Sports Camp, a five-week summer program serving 500 Boston youth, and the All-Dorchester Sports League, which uses facilities for soccer and basketball for hundreds of local youth.

UMass Boston Athletics also provides:

  • Beacons fitness centerCommunity memberships for the athletic facilities, offered at a reasonable yearly rate
  • Sports clinics to neighborhood youth throughout the year
  • Tickets to University sporting events distributed to community organizations for use by youth
